What Is In-House IT?
In-house IT refers to an internal team responsible for managing the company’s technology environment, including:
- Day-to-day IT support
- Network and infrastructure management
- System updates and maintenance
- Basic cybersecurity monitoring
This model offers direct control and on-site presence, but it also introduces operational and financial challenges—especially as the business grows.
What Is a Managed Service Provider (MSP)?
A Managed Service Provider (MSP) delivers comprehensive IT management through a structured, proactive service model.
Typical MSP services include:
- 24/7 system monitoring and support
- Cybersecurity management and threat prevention
- Cloud, backup, and disaster recovery
- Regular updates, patching, and optimization
- Defined SLAs and predictable monthly costs
Instead of reacting to problems, MSPs focus on preventing them.
MSP vs In-House IT: Key Differences
1. Cost Structure
In-House IT
- Salaries, benefits, training, and turnover costs
- Additional expenses for tools, licenses, and security solutions
- Unplanned costs during incidents or downtime
MSP
- Fixed monthly pricing
- Access to enterprise-grade tools and platforms
- Reduced unexpected IT expenses
➡️ For most small and mid-sized businesses in Saudi Arabia, MSPs offer better cost predictability.
2. Expertise & Skill Coverage
In-House IT
- Limited to the experience of one or two individuals
- Skill gaps in cybersecurity, cloud, or compliance
MSP
- A full team of specialists (networking, security, cloud, infrastructure)
- Continuous training and certifications
➡️ MSPs eliminate dependency on a single IT resource.
3. Availability & Support
In-House IT
- Limited to business hours
- Delays during vacations, sick leave, or resignations
MSP
- 24/7 monitoring and support
- Clear SLAs and response times
➡️ Downtime does not wait for office hours.
4. Cybersecurity & Risk Management
In-House IT
- Often reactive security approach
- Limited visibility into evolving threats
MSP
- Proactive cybersecurity frameworks
- Endpoint, network, and email security
- Compliance-aware operations
➡️ Cybersecurity is a growing business risk in Saudi Arabia, not just an IT concern.
5. Scalability & Business Growth
In-House IT
- Scaling requires hiring and onboarding
- Slower response to business expansion
MSP
- Instantly scalable services
- IT grows with your business without increasing headcount
➡️ MSPs support growth without operational friction.

Why MSP Adoption Is Growing in Saudi Arabia
Saudi organizations are increasingly adopting MSP services due to:
- Vision 2030 digital transformation initiatives
- Increased cybersecurity threats targeting local businesses
- Shortage of skilled IT professionals
- Need for compliance, uptime, and business continuity
Managed IT services are becoming the standard—not the exception.
